My 16-year old daughter was diagnosed with mono. She had no symptoms other than a severe headache and a fever for a few hours. The doctor knew from blood tests that she had a viral infection, so I asked about the possibility of mono. The mono test was positive. Her glands, including spleen were never enlarged. After a week, she has slept as much as she says she can. She is to leave on monday for an intensive dance experience. I am still trying to decide if she should go. The doctor saw her on thursday afternoon and said as long as she rested when tired, she should be okay. I'm looking for info on anyone who has mild mono and what to expect. Is there even such a thing as a mild case?
